Q:
Does Audacity work with screen-reader programs for blind users?
A:
Audacity works with most screen-reader programs, but some of Audacity’s features are difficult or impossible to use without a mouse. Developers are working on improving the program’s accessibility and keyboard shortcuts. For more information, see Audacity for Blind Users. audacityteam.org
